Output 51eb9e575a18e130f00e11eccd61a79315af25eddce928b56fc343cc1e3e4bff:96

value
193753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4183020662394bcb72ad94eb6a798959e9c61db OP_EQUAL
address
3M2U9phDCdKuVR6UrrebKZ2B6zEmL1CseT
transaction
51eb9e575a18e130f00e11eccd61a79315af25eddce928b56fc343cc1e3e4bff
spent
true